当前位置: 首页 > news >正文

OmX与Web开发:前端和后端开发的AI辅助终极指南

OmX与Web开发:前端和后端开发的AI辅助终极指南

【免费下载链接】oh-my-codexOmX - Oh My codeX: Your codex is not alone. Add hooks, agent teams, HUDs, and so much more.项目地址: https://gitcode.com/GitHub_Trending/oh/oh-my-codex

OmX(Oh My codeX)是一款强大的AI辅助开发工具,为前端和后端开发提供全方位支持。通过添加钩子、代理团队、HUD等功能,OmX让你的开发过程不再孤单,显著提升Web开发效率和质量。

🌟 OmX简介:重新定义Web开发体验

OmX是一个开源项目,旨在为Web开发者提供智能化的开发辅助。它不仅支持前端界面构建,还能助力后端逻辑开发,通过AI技术为整个开发流程提供支持。无论是新手还是有经验的开发者,都能通过OmX提升开发效率,减少重复工作,专注于创造性任务。

OmX项目标志:象征着AI辅助开发的创新精神

🚀 前端开发的AI助力

OmX为前端开发提供了多项实用功能,帮助开发者快速构建美观且功能完善的用户界面。

智能UI组件生成

通过OmX的AI辅助,开发者可以快速生成符合设计规范的UI组件。只需提供简单描述,OmX就能生成基础代码结构,大大减少手动编写HTML和CSS的时间。相关功能实现可参考src/hooks/keyword-detector.ts。

前端性能优化

OmX内置性能分析工具,能够识别前端性能瓶颈并提供优化建议。通过docs/benchmarks/tetris-benchmark-comparison-20260306.png可以看到,使用OmX优化后的前端应用性能有显著提升。

OmX优化前后的性能对比:左侧为优化前,右侧为使用OmX优化后

🔧 后端开发的AI辅助

OmX不仅关注前端,也为后端开发提供了强大的支持。

自动化API生成

OmX能够根据数据模型自动生成RESTful API,减少重复的CRUD操作编写。开发者可以专注于业务逻辑,而不是基础架构。相关实现可查看src/agents/definitions.ts。

智能错误检测与修复

OmX的AI引擎能够实时分析代码,检测潜在错误并提供修复建议。这大大减少了调试时间,提高了代码质量。错误处理机制在src/hooks/extensibility/中有详细实现。

📦 快速开始使用OmX

要开始使用OmX提升你的Web开发体验,只需按照以下简单步骤操作:

  1. 克隆仓库:git clone https://gitcode.com/GitHub_Trending/oh/oh-my-codex
  2. 安装依赖:npm install
  3. 启动OmX:npm start

详细的安装和配置指南可以在docs/getting-started.html中找到。

📚 学习资源与文档

OmX提供了丰富的学习资源,帮助开发者快速掌握其功能:

  • 官方文档:docs/
  • API参考:src/types/
  • 示例项目:playground/

💡 OmX最佳实践

为了充分利用OmX的强大功能,建议遵循以下最佳实践:

  1. 定期更新OmX以获取最新功能和改进
  2. 利用src/team/模块配置代理团队,实现协作开发
  3. 通过src/hud/自定义你的开发界面,提升工作效率
  4. 探索skills/目录下的各种技能插件,扩展OmX功能

🔮 未来展望

OmX团队持续致力于提升工具性能和功能。未来版本将引入更先进的AI模型,进一步自动化开发流程,为Web开发者提供更智能、更高效的开发体验。

无论是前端还是后端开发,OmX都能成为你不可或缺的AI助手。立即开始使用,体验智能开发的乐趣!

【免费下载链接】oh-my-codexOmX - Oh My codeX: Your codex is not alone. Add hooks, agent teams, HUDs, and so much more.项目地址: https://gitcode.com/GitHub_Trending/oh/oh-my-codex

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/588837/

相关文章:

  • 2006 Text 1
  • Django-model-utils Choices系统:构建专业级状态管理方案终极指南
  • GeoIP2-CN的数据库校验和生成:确保传输完整性
  • StreamCap平台支持全解析:覆盖40+国内外主流直播平台
  • 易语言 vs Go:初学者与专业开发之选
  • 激活Linux故障自愈终极指南:实现服务崩溃自动重启与配置错误恢复机制
  • Pexpect spawn类完全解析:从入门到精通的10个实战技巧
  • 如何快速实现Windows 12网页版声音系统:Web Audio API应用指南
  • 如何快速上手Django-model-utils:5分钟完整指南
  • AssertJ社区贡献指南:如何参与开源测试库开发
  • aeneas在数字出版中的应用:EPUB 3 SMIL格式生成
  • OmX安全最佳实践:保护敏感信息的终极指南
  • nodejs新手福音,在快马平台零配置开启你的第一个后端项目
  • Pexpect ANSI终端仿真:构建专业级命令行界面的完整指南
  • 为什么选择Titanium SDK?5大优势让你告别原生开发复杂性
  • 【个人学习||ollama】安装和使用
  • AssertJ多模块项目实战:从零构建企业级测试框架的终极指南
  • Qwen2.5-VL-7B-Instruct基础教学:7860 Web界面上传/历史/导出/重试功能详解
  • hello-uniapp电商应用实战:构建跨平台购物体验
  • 5步搞定微信聊天记录永久保存:WechatBakTool全面解析
  • Tensorflow-Cookbook最佳实践:如何避免常见陷阱与性能优化技巧
  • homebrew-php 深度解析:支持 PHP 5.6 到 8.6 的完整版本矩阵
  • awk FS or -F 的使用
  • Lepton AI元数据管理:模型版本控制与服务追踪
  • 效果-AutoFill2 识别填充
  • Net Insight推出可编程视频制作网络解决方案
  • 5分钟掌握Speakeasy:Google Authenticator集成完整教程
  • WebGL最佳实践清单:遵循官方规范的10个关键要点
  • OmX错误处理指南:理解并解决AI助手的常见问题
  • C++ 学习计划